Etsy, Inc. operates a leading global online marketplace specializing in handmade, vintage, and unique goods, serving a niche segment of the e-commerce industry. The company generates revenue primarily through transaction fees, listing fees, and payment processing, leveraging its platform to connect independent sellers with buyers seeking distinctive products. Etsy’s ecosystem includes subsidiaries like Reverb (musical instruments), Depop (fashion resale), and Elo7 (Brazilian handmade goods), diversifying its market reach. Positioned in the specialty retail sector, Etsy differentiates itself from mass-market competitors by fostering a community-driven, creator-centric model. Its focus on sustainability and ethical consumption resonates with younger, environmentally conscious consumers, strengthening its brand loyalty. Despite competition from Amazon Handmade and eBay, Etsy maintains a defensible moat through its curated inventory and seller support tools. The platform’s scalability and asset-light model allow for high-margin growth, though it faces challenges in balancing fee increases with seller retention.
Etsy reported revenue of €2.81 billion for FY 2024, with net income of €303.3 million, reflecting a diluted EPS of €2.33. The company’s operating cash flow of €752.5 million underscores strong cash generation, while capital expenditures were minimal at €14.2 million, indicating an asset-light model. Gross margins remain healthy, driven by high-margin fee-based revenue, though operating expenses related to marketing and platform investments weigh on profitability.
Etsy’s earnings power is supported by its scalable platform, which requires minimal incremental costs to grow transactions. The company’s capital efficiency is evident in its robust operating cash flow, which funds growth initiatives without significant debt reliance. However, its high beta of 2.157 suggests earnings volatility tied to discretionary consumer spending, a risk in economic downturns.
Etsy holds €811.2 million in cash and equivalents against total debt of €2.39 billion, reflecting a leveraged but manageable position. The absence of dividends allows reinvestment in growth, though debt servicing costs could pressure margins if interest rates rise. Liquidity remains adequate, with operating cash flow covering near-term obligations.
Etsy’s growth hinges on expanding its seller base and buyer engagement, particularly in international markets like Brazil via Elo7. The company does not pay dividends, prioritizing reinvestment in technology and acquisitions. Revenue growth has slowed post-pandemic, requiring innovation to sustain momentum in a competitive e-commerce landscape.
With a market cap of €4.22 billion, Etsy trades at a premium to traditional retailers, reflecting its growth potential and platform scalability. Investors expect continued margin expansion and market share gains, though macroeconomic headwinds and competition could temper valuation multiples.
Etsy’s strategic advantages include its niche focus, strong brand, and scalable model. Challenges include fee sensitivity among sellers and competition from broader e-commerce players. The outlook depends on execution in international markets and maintaining seller trust while balancing profitability goals.
